South All-Star Fan Voting Update
Sunday, June 15th, 2003
Below are the current standings for the South All-Star Fan voting (as of Sun. Jun. 15th, 2003) for the All-Star Game, which will be played on Tue. Aug. 5th, 2003. The top vote getter at this point is Randall Murray with 814,983 votes.
